32GB and SSD will not give you the incredible speed boost you want on a 5D3 file. LR4 is the bottleneck here, depending on what specifically you are doing - i.e. if you are doing extensive noise corrections.
LR is hugely CPU dependent once in develop mode. Hugely.

Agreed - laptops make sacrifices in several areas:
- expandability
- some components
- price
And depending on the software, data and application, efficiencies on the 4 main core components would make a difference on where to spend the money.
First - does it need to be a laptop? Portable with built in UPS?
If so, then I would look at one with the best processor, but plan on upgrading the memory yourself - possibly even the hard drive. Most companies jack upgrades considerably, when the same or better components (more memory, larger/faster HDD/SSD) can be had cheaper and 15 minutes with a screwdriver.
If not, then the world opens up to a desktop where the components can be hand picked. Again depending on the workflow:
HDD/SSD will help with loading/saving and possibly swap/scratch space. Working with lots of large files could be advantageous here.
CPU does the bulk of the work. More cores and more Mhz are usually players - again, depending on the apps.
Memory allows you to work with the files as fast as possible - or with more programs open. Can it be overkill - depends on your wallet vs stopwatch.
Video is a new and upcoming player, with gains for many video and conversion apps, some app/filters/visuals in CS6, but limited (currently) in LR4.
